About this property

Naila Bagh Palace

Family-friendly 3-star hotel near City Palace
There's a restaurant on site. You can enjoy a drink at one of the bars, which include a poolside bar and a bar/lounge. Free breakfast is available daily. A computer station is on site and WiFi is free in public spaces.

Business amenities include a business center and limo/town car service. An outdoor pool, a nightclub, and gift shops/newsstands are also featured at the family-friendly Naila Bagh Palace. An airport shuttle (available on request) and a train station pick-up service are available for a fee. Self parking is free.

Naila Bagh Palace offers 15 air-conditioned accommodations with safes and complimentary bottled water. Each accommodation is individually furnished and decorated. Beds feature premium bedding. Televisions come with premium satellite channels. Bathrooms include bathtubs or showers with deep soaking bathtubs, bathrobes, and complimentary toiletries.

Guests can surf the web using the complimentary wireless Internet access. Business-friendly amenities include desks and phones. Additionally, rooms include coffee/tea makers and ceiling fans. Hypo-allergenic bedding and hair dryers can be requested. A nightly turndown service is provided and housekeeping is offered daily.

A great place to Stay
My wife and I spent 3 nights at the Naila Bagh Palace. The hotel is the home of the former Prime Minister of Jaipur during the 19th Century and remains in the family. It reminds me of the Marigold Hotel from the Movie. In its day this place was a grand residence and it has retained its character. The staff are great and the food is awesome. The cook at the Naila Bagh restaurant is the best. You will love his Indian cooking and the way he spices his food. The grounds at this hotel have beautiful gardens . The surrounding neighborhood is not the best, but the hotel is well secluded and security is very good. There is also a very good night club associated within this property.

Comfortable, quaint, heritage hotel
I stayed during the Jaipur Literature Festival for over a week. I stayed in one of the smaller rooms, 'deluxe', which was comfortable and decorated in the period style. Govind, the new manager is bringing in new ideas and approaches to the hotel, which are needed. I was looked after by the staff who were very friendly and helpful. On India Republic Day, we had a lot of fun over breakfast while the staff dressed in traditional clothes and India colours. I ate several times at the hotel, which offered a fair selection of dishes that were freshly cooked to order. The hotel is set back from the street so mostly quiet, and a local school is nearby, but not noisy. Although there were many weddings and parties in nearby buildings at night, which were a bit noisy for other guests who had rooms near the front of the hotel. The way I think about this hotel is a cross between The Marigold Hotel (film) and 'Fawlty Towers' (TV series). So although somewhat ramshackly, and wait service that varied, the overall experience was comfortable and I felt looked after as a woman traveling on her own. For a boutique property some of the finer expectations are missing, such as high quality bedding, face tissues in the room, face cloths, a small refrigerator, electrical charging points, and an iron and hair dryer are only available on request. However, definitely worth staying in, to enjoy the heritage site and the experience.
